5. The weight, \(w\) grams, and the length, \(l \mathrm {~mm}\), of 10 randomly selected newborn turtles are given in the table below.
| \(l\) | 49.0 | 52.0 | 53.0 | 54.5 | 54.1 | 53.4 | 50.0 | 51.6 | 49.5 | 51.2 |
| \(w\) | 29 | 32 | 34 | 39 | 38 | 35 | 30 | 31 | 29 | 30 |
$$\text { (You may use } \mathrm { S } _ { l l } = 33.381 \quad \mathrm {~S} _ { w l } = 59.99 \quad \mathrm {~S} _ { w w } = 120.1 \text { ) }$$
- Find the equation of the regression line of \(w\) on \(l\) in the form \(w = a + b l\).
- Use your regression line to estimate the weight of a newborn turtle of length 60 mm .
- Comment on the reliability of your estimate giving a reason for your answer.
